1 Scamper most nearly means:
77% Answer Correctly
disconcert
refurbish
dash
opportune

Solution
The definition for scamper is "To run quickly." Used in a sentence: The frightened kitten scampered away from the butterfly. The definition for disconcert is "to throw into confusion.", the definition for refurbish is "To brighten or freshen.", and the definition for opportune is "Suitable or convenient."

2 Cunning most nearly means:
71% Answer Correctly
augment
disconcert
interminable
crafty

Solution
The definition for cunning is "Showing clever insight." Used in a sentence: The general devised a cunning strategy to outfox the enemy. The definition for disconcert is "to throw into confusion.", the definition for augment is "To make greater.", and the definition for interminable is "Never ending, or seemingly endless."

3 Elate most nearly means:
74% Answer Correctly
ramble
implement
delight
untenable

Solution
The definition for elate is "To fill with joy." Used in a sentence: It elated Margaret to be awarded first place in the science fair. The definition for untenable is "not able to be defended.", the definition for implement is "To carry out or accomplish.", and the definition for ramble is "To wander, physically or in language."
